3. Mapper Elements
To help learn about the Mapper Elements, this user manual assigns a number to each element—as shown and described below. These numbers are referenced throughout the user manual and are inside brackets; for example, references to the Layer and Legend icon have a (9) after it.
- Mapper Zoom In/Out buttons.
- Select Features allows users to use mouse to select features on the map.
- Unselect Features unselects selected features.
- Site-associated Pop-Up box shows attributes associated with a particular site. Information is pulled from the attribute table.
- Number of Filtered Features provides a count of the Screened RE-Powering Sites that meet any filter settings.
- Search allows user to easily find location or sites of interest.
- Home returns map to original full extent (i.e., national view).
- Scale Bar shows the scale of the map extent.
- Layers and Legend tool allows users to control the layers and shows the symbology for each layer.
- Filter tool allows users to filter the Screened RE-Powering sites to aid in identifying sites that meet specific criteria.
- Attribute Table contains all the information that is connected to each site. The table may be sorted and filtered.
- Measure tool measures area or distance.
- Basemap tool changes the background image of the map.
- Bookmark tool allows user to save a place of interest.
- Print tool is used to print an image of the current map extent.
- Predefined Queries tool includes a few pre-set frequently asked questions of the data.
- Add Data tool enables the user to add data from individual, organizational or ArcGIS Online data libraries.
- Information/About page describes the purpose of the Mapper tool and where to find more information about the data.
- Selected Features provides a count of features that were selected using the Select Features tool.
